Minor NFL Transactions: 12/31/16

Here are the minor moves NFL teams made on New Year’s Eve.

  • Another Saints cornerback will head to IR, with the team placing Ken Crawley on the season-ending list, Nick Underhill of The Advocate tweets. Crawley will join Delvin Breaux, P.J. Williams, Damian Swann and Kyle Wilson as IR-stationed corners in New Orleans. The team promoted cornerback Taveze Calhoun, a rookie UDFA, from its practice squad to fill the roster spot. Crawley started in five games for the Saints this season.
  • The Bears promoted Josh Shirley from their practice squad, Brad Biggs of the Chicago Tribune reports (on Twitter). Chicago will be without Leonard Floyd and Pernell McPhee in its Week 17 game against Minnesota. Shirley resided on the workout circuit for much of this season before catching on with the Bears’ practice squad earlier this month. The 24-year-old UDFA edge defender played in five games for the Buccaneers last year.
  • The Vikings promoted wide receiver Isaac Fruechte from their practice squad, Chris Tomasson of the St. Paul Pioneer Press reports. Minnesota moved safety Andrew Sendejo to IR (Twitter link, via Tomasson) to make room for the UDFA second-year man. Both Stefon Diggs and Laquon Treadwell are doubtful for the Vikes’ season finale, creating the need for some pass-catching depth. A knee issue will end Sendejo’s season prematurely. He finished his seventh NFL campaign with 66 tackles and a career-high two interceptions.
  • It appears the Chargers are going to finish with an even 20 players on IR this season after the team placed cornerback Craig Mager on the season-ending list, Michael Gehlken of the San Diego Union-Tribune reports (on Twitter). Inside linebacker Carlos Fields received a promotion from the practice squad as a result.
